本文目录导读:
图片来源于网络,如有侵权联系删除
随着信息技术的高速发展,数据库作为信息存储和管理的核心,已经成为了各类企业和机构不可或缺的基础设施,关系型数据库作为数据库技术的主流之一,凭借其独特的优势,成为了众多企业和机构的首选,以下是关系型数据库的五大核心优势:
稳定性
关系型数据库以其高稳定性著称,能够在各种复杂的业务场景下,保证数据的完整性和一致性,其核心优势主要体现在以下几个方面:
1、强大的事务管理能力:关系型数据库支持ACID(原子性、一致性、隔离性、持久性)特性,能够确保数据在并发操作下的完整性和一致性。
2、高效的并发控制:通过锁定机制和优化算法,关系型数据库能够有效控制并发访问,降低数据冲突,保证数据的一致性。
3、高可靠性:关系型数据库通常具备热备份、故障转移、数据恢复等功能,能够在出现硬件故障或人为误操作时,迅速恢复数据,降低系统风险。
一致性
关系型数据库强调数据的一致性,确保数据在存储、查询、更新等过程中,始终保持准确、可靠,主要体现在以下几个方面:
1、数据完整性约束:通过主键、外键、唯一性约束等机制,关系型数据库能够有效保证数据的完整性和准确性。
2、数据一致性维护:通过事务机制,关系型数据库确保在并发操作下,数据的一致性得到有效保障。
图片来源于网络,如有侵权联系删除
3、数据备份与恢复:关系型数据库具备完善的备份与恢复机制,能够在数据损坏或丢失时,快速恢复数据,保证数据的一致性。
可扩展性
关系型数据库具有良好的可扩展性,能够满足企业随着业务发展对数据存储和处理能力的需求,以下是关系型数据库在可扩展性方面的优势:
1、水平扩展:通过增加服务器、存储设备等硬件资源,关系型数据库能够实现水平扩展,提高系统性能。
2、垂直扩展:通过升级服务器、存储设备等硬件资源,关系型数据库能够实现垂直扩展,提高系统性能。
3、支持分布式数据库:关系型数据库支持分布式部署,能够将数据分散存储在多个节点上,提高数据访问速度和可靠性。
易用性
关系型数据库以其简洁、易用的特点,降低了用户的使用门槛,以下是关系型数据库在易用性方面的优势:
1、标准化的SQL语言:关系型数据库采用标准的SQL语言进行数据操作,使得用户可以轻松掌握数据库操作技能。
2、丰富的开发工具:关系型数据库拥有丰富的开发工具,如数据库管理工具、开发框架等,方便用户进行数据库开发和管理。
图片来源于网络,如有侵权联系删除
3、便捷的数据迁移:关系型数据库支持多种数据迁移方式,如直接迁移、数据同步等,方便用户在不同数据库之间进行数据迁移。
安全性
关系型数据库在安全性方面表现出色,能够有效保护数据不被非法访问和篡改,以下是关系型数据库在安全性方面的优势:
1、用户权限管理:关系型数据库支持多级用户权限管理,能够有效控制用户对数据的访问和操作。
2、数据加密:关系型数据库支持数据加密,如SSL加密、数据库表加密等,保证数据在传输和存储过程中的安全性。
3、安全审计:关系型数据库具备安全审计功能,能够记录用户对数据的访问和操作,便于追踪和追溯。
关系型数据库凭借其稳定性、一致性、可扩展性、易用性和安全性等五大核心优势,成为了众多企业和机构的优选,在未来的信息化发展中,关系型数据库将继续发挥其重要作用,为企业和机构提供高效、可靠的数据存储和管理服务。
标签: #关系型数据库的主要优点有
评论列表